Main ingredients | Cottage cheese (paneer), Foxtail millets, Potatoes, Onion, Coriander powder, Garam masala powder, Cumin powder, Turmeric powder, Red chilli powder, Green chillies, Fresh coriander leaves, Dried mango powder, Barnyard millet flour, Oil |
Cuisine | Indian |
Course | Snack |
Prep time | 6-8 hours |
Cook time | 5-10 minutes |
Serve | 4 |
Taste | Savoury |
Level of cooking | Easy |
Others | Vegetarian |
Ingredients
- ¼ cup grated cottage cheese (paneer)
- ½ cup foxtail millets, boiled
- 2 medium potatoes, boiled, peeled and mashed
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 1½ teaspoons coriander powder
- ½ teaspoon garam masala powder
- 1 teaspoon cumin powder
- ¼ teaspoon turmeric powder
- ½ teaspoon red chilli powder
- Salt to taste
- 2 green chillies, chopped
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h coriander leaves
- 1½ teaspoons dried mango powder (amchur)
- Barnyard millet flour (vari ka atta) for coating
- Oil for shallow frying
- Green chutney to serve
Method
- Take paneer in a bowl, add potatoes, foxtail millets, onion, coriander powder, garam masala powder, cumin powder, turmeric powder, red chilli powder, salt, green chillies and coriander leaves and mix well. Add dried mango powder and mix well.
- Divide the mixture into equal portions, shape each portion into a ball and slightly flatted to shape it like a tikki. Coat each tikki with barnyard millet flour.
- Heat sufficient oil in a non-stick pan. Place the tikkis in the pan and shallow-fry, turning sides, till evenly golden brown. Drain on absorbent paper.
- Arrange the tikkis on a serving platter and serve hot with green chutney
